Similarities Between Japanese & Egyptian Cotton?
The Egyptian and Japanese cotton is known as extra-long stable cotton.. Both varieties of cotton are resistant to fading, wrinkling, pilling, tearing, and fraying. Also, they are harvested by hand.

WHY EGYPTIAN COTTON TOWELS?
Egyptian Cotton towels are incredibly absorbent, due to the unique composition of the Egyptian cotton plant. The Egyptian Cotton plant differs from regular cotton plants in that the Egyptian fibres, or staples, are much longer compared to regular cotton fibres.
